Investigators Continue To Search For Clues In Death of Needham Woman
Investigators are searching for clues as they await the results of the autopsy of Laura Shifrina.

NEEDHAM, MA — Officials investigating the death of an 81-year-old Needham woman are hoping that her autopsy provide answers.
Investigators are searching for clues as they await the results of the autopsy of Laura Shifrina, who was found dead in her apartment late Wednesday night.
Police responded to an apartment on Linden Street around 11 p.m. after Shifrina was found dead by her daughter during a well-being check, Norfolk District Attorney Michael Morrissey said. The suspect's vehicle was later found abandoned on Dorchester Avenue.

In a statement to the Boston Herald, the DA's office says the death is an isolated incident and there is no danger to the other residents of the apartment complex.
The cause of death has not been determined, but it is beloved that some sharp trauma was involved. If the death it ruled, a homicide, it would be the first in 10 years.

Police have not identified a suspect.
